Web5 jan. 2001 · A lower clamping voltage indicates better protection. There are three levels of protection in the UL rating — 330 V, 400 V and 500 V. Generally, a clamping voltage more than 400 V is too high. Energy absorption/dissipation: This rating, given in joules, tells you how much energy the surge protector can absorb before it fails. My laptop screen got stuck but I just had to restart the laptop. orchard park police scannerWebJoules: needs to be high to increase the surge protector's life expectancy. You want a low clamping voltage. That is the amount of voltage that is let through. You don't want to let through too high a voltage, as it will blow your equipment. The standard clamping for a 120-volt line is 330 volts. ipswich to oakham
